In Memory . . .

Gary Conrad Litzo
1935 - 2009

Gary was born on April 7, 1935 to John F. and Annette Kammeyer Lltzo in Ogden, Utah. He attended Granite High school where he soon met the love of his life, Geraldine Utley. They were married in July of 1954.
After graduating high school he went into the tile trade. He was very talented and well respected in his field. He also served as a fire fighter for Salt Lake County Fire Department. He served for 27 years and retired as a Captain in 1996.
Gary was an avid outdoorsman, who enjoyed hunting, fishing and golfing. He spent many summers boating and waterskiing with friends and family. His dogs were his best friends; the minute he sat down in his chair he had a dog on his lap.
Gary died September 27, 2009 peacefully and surrounded by his family. All will miss him.
He survived by his wife, three children: Brett, Shan, and Scott. Six grandchildren, three great-grand children and his brother Charles (Darlene). Preceded in death by his parents and his brother John.
